基本简介 模除是一种不具交换性的二元运算。 定义 当a=bq+r,q是整数,并使其达到最大,此时我们说a模除b等于r。 以数学式子表示:a模除b。 例如要计算100模除16,由于100/16是一个大于6且不大于7的整数,取q=6。100-16*6=4,而4就是答案。 展开更多 ...
定义:模除(又称模数、取模操作、取模运算等,英语:modulo 有时也称作 modulus)得到的是一个数除以另一个数的余数。 公式:在数学中,取模运算的结果就是欧几里德除法的余数。当然也有许多其他的定义方式。计算机和计算器有许多种表示和储存数字的方法,因此在不同的硬件环境下、不同的编程语言中,取模运算有着不同...
模除法可以用于计算日期之间的天数差,从而实现日期的加减运算。例如,计算两个日期之间相差的天数,我们可以将两个日期都转化为自某个固定日期(如公元元年元月一日)以来的天数,然后计算天数之差的模除结果。 最后,需要注意的是,模除法存在一个特殊情况,即当b为0时,模除运算是无定义的。这是因为在数学中,除数不能...
两个整数a,b,若它们除以整数m所得的余数相等,则称a,b对于模m同余 记作 a ≡ b (mod m) ...
模除求余定理描述了在将一个整数除以另一个整数时,取得余数的过程。假设我们要求一个整数a除以b的余数,那么可以用模除求余定理表示如下: a mod b = r 其中a 为被除数,b 为除数,r 为余数,mod 表示模运算符。 实际上,模运算就是将一个数除以另一个数所得到的余数。例如,7除以3的余数是1,写作7 mod 3...
模除是一个数学概念,当一个整数a可以表示为另一个整数b的倍数加上一个余数r时,我们用模除来描述这种关系。具体来说,如果存在整数q使得a = bq + r,并且q是满足条件的最大整数,那么我们称a模除以b等于r,用符号表示为a mod b。举一个例子来说明,假如我们要计算100模除以16,我们首先要找...
此範例使用模除運算子判斷Value變數的值為偶數或奇數,並使用條件運算子傳回描述結果的字串。如需詳細資訊,請參閱<? : (條件式) (SSIS)>。 @Value % 2 == 0? "even":"odd" 請參閱 概念 運算子優先順序與關聯性 其他資源 運算子 (SSIS) 說明及資訊 ...
模除求余定理是指对于任意整数a、b和非零整数n,存在唯一的整数q和r满足以下条件: a = qn + r ,其中0 ≤ r < |n| 这里q表示商,r表示余数。 3. 性质 3.1 唯一性 根据模除求余定理的定义可知,对于给定的整数a、b和非零整数n,存在唯一的商q和余数r满足 a = qn + r 。这意味着,在给定了a、b和...
如果操作数是整数,那么就是整除,否则就是浮点除,求余的符号是%。1、通常情况下取模运算(mod)和求余(rem)运算被混为一谈,因为在大多数的编程语言里,都用'%'符号表示取模或者求余运算。在这里要提醒大家要十分注意当前环境下'%'运算符的具体意义,因为在有负数存在的情况下,两者的结果是不一...